IPL 2025 Under Uncertainty Amid Escalating India-Pak Tensions: IPL Chairman Responds

The Indian Premier League 2025 faces uncertainty amid rising India-Pakistan tensions, following a suspected missile and drone attack from Pakistan that halted an ongoing match in Dharamshala. IPL Chairman Arun Dhumal stated that the situation is under review and no government directive has been issued yet. Security concerns remain high after India launched ‘Operation Sindoor’ in response to a recent terror attack.

Rohit Sharma Announces Retirement from Test Cricket; BCCI Set to Appoint New Captain for England Tour

Rohit Sharma has announced his immediate retirement from Test cricket, marking the end of his tenure as India’s red-ball captain. The move comes as the BCCI prepares for a leadership change ahead of the five-Test series against England in June. Citing concerns over his overseas form, the selection committee has decided to look beyond the 38-year-old, although he remains in contention for ODIs.

IPL 2025: Yuzvendra Chahal Claims First Hat-Trick of the Season Against Chennai Super Kings

Yuzvendra Chahal scripted a sensational moment in IPL 2025 by claiming the season’s first hat-trick during Punjab Kings’ clash against Chennai Super Kings. The leg-spinner picked up four wickets in the 19th over, including MS Dhoni, to turn the game on its head. This marked Chahal’s second IPL hat-trick, reinforcing his legacy as one of the tournament’s most impactful bowlers.

Bihar CM Announces Rs 10 Lakh Reward for 14-Year-Old Cricket Sensation Vaibhav Suryavanshi

Bihar Chief Minister Nitish Kumar has announced a cash reward of Rs 10 lakh for 14-year-old Vaibhav Suryavanshi, who made history by becoming the youngest player to score a century in IPL. The teenage sensation from Bihar stunned cricket fans with a record-breaking knock against Gujarat Titans, earning praise from leaders and fans across the country.

14-Year-Old Vaibhav Suryavanshi Smashes Record-Breaking 35-Ball Century in IPL 2025

In a sensational display of talent and composure, 14-year-old Vaibhav Suryavanshi created IPL history by smashing a 35-ball century for Rajasthan Royals against Gujarat Titans. Becoming the youngest male cricketer to score a T20 hundred, Vaibhav's explosive knock of 101 off 38 balls featured 11 sixes and 7 fours, leaving the cricketing world in awe.
